Healthy Volunteer Clinical Trial
Official title:
A Randomised,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led, Parallel Group Study in Healthy Volunteers to Assess the Safety, Tolerability and Pharmacokinetics of Multiple Ascending Doses of IRL201104 to Support a Future COVID-19 Patient Study

The purpose of this study is to assess the saf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ics of repeat doses of IRL201104 given to healthy volunteers.

| Eligibility | Inclusion Criteria: - Healthy male and female subjects age 18 to 65 years of age, and in good health as determined by medical history, physical examination, vital signs, electrocardiogram, and laboratory tests. - Female subjects agree to use highly effective contraception or be of non-childbearing potential. - Written informed consent must be obtained before any assessment is performed. - Able to communicate well with the Investigator/designee. Exclusion Criteria: - Any known reaction to study drug or components - concurrent or recent infection or clinically significant conditions that may place subject at risk or interference with absorption, distribution or excretion of drugs - No QTcF interval =450 milliseconds, no QRS complex =120 milliseconds, at Screening - Positive test results for hepatitis B surface antigen (HBsAg), hepatitis C virus antibodies (HCVAb) or human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) 1 and/or -2 antibodies at Screening. - Excessive use of caffeine-containing beverages - Urinary cotinine level indicative of smoking or history or regular use of tobacco- or nicotine containing products within 6 months before screening. - Presence or history of drug of alcohol abuse. - Positive screen for drugs-of-abuse or cotinine. - Blood donation in excess of 500mL within 3 months. - Participation in another clinical study with licensed or unlicensed study drug within 3 months of first IMP administration. - Exposure to more than 4 new chemical entities within 12 months before the first IMP administration. - Use of live vaccine 28 days before dosing with study drug until telephone follow-up and use of killed vaccine (including COVID-19 vaccine) 14 days before dosing with study drug until telephone follow-up. |

| Type | Measure | Description | Time frame | Safety issue |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Primary | Number of subjects with TEAEs and number of events will be summarised by treatment | Adverse Events after treatment administration will be collected at baseline and repeated until study completion | 33 (group 1) or 35 (group 2) days | |
| Primary | Number of subjects with potentially clinically important (PCI) abnormal haematology variables will be summarised by treatment | Haemoglobin, haematocrit, MCV, MCH, MCHC, RBC, WBC and differentials will be collected at baseline and after dose administration and repeated until Day 19 or 21 | 19 (group 1) or 21 (group 2) days | |
| Primary | Number of subjects with PCI abnormal clinical chemistry variables will be summarised by treatment | Creatinine, glucose, triglycerides, urea, uric acid, bilirubin, cholesterol, sodium, potassium, alkaline phosphatase, AST, ALT and GGT will be collected at baseline and after dose administration and repeated until Day 19 or 21 | 19 (group 1) or 21 (group 2) days | |
| Primary | Number of subjects with PCI and/or abnormal electrocardiogram variables will be summarised by treatment | RR, PR, QRS, QT-interval, QTcF and heart rate will be collected at baseline and after dose administration and repeated until Day 19 or 21. | 19 (group 1) or 21 (group 2) days | |
| Primary | Number of subjects with PCI abnormal vital sign variables will be summarised by treatment | Blood pressure, pulse rate, oral body temperature and respiration rate will be collected at baseline and after single and multiple dose administration and repeated until Day 19 or 21 | 19 (group 1) or 21 (group 2) days | |
| Secondary | Pharmacokinetics of IRL201104: Trough blood concentration (Ctrough) | Ctrough will be measured after multiple dosing | 5 (group 1) or 7 (group 2) days | |
| Secondary | PK of IRL201104: Maximum (peak) blood concentration (Cmax) | Cmax will be calculated after multiple dosing | 5 (group 1) or 7 (group 2) days | |
| Secondary | PK of IRL201104: Terminal half life (t1/2) | t1/2 will be calculated after multiple dosing | 5 (group 1) or 7 (group 2) days | |
| Secondary | PK of IRL201104: Area under the curve from time zero to last quantifiable concentration of IRL201104 (AUCt) | AUCt will be calculated after multiple dosing | 5 (group 1) or 7 (group 2) days | |
| Secondary | PK of IRL201104: Apparent total body clearance from blood (CLss) | CLss will be calculated after multiple dosing | 5 (group 1) or 7 (group 2) days | |
| Secondary | PK of IRL201104: steady state volume of distribution (Vz) | Vz will be calculated after multiple dosing | 5 (group 1) or 7 (group 2) days |
